Apamea inebriata, the black-dashed apamea or dark apamea, is a moth of the Noctuidae family. It is found from New Brunswick to Georgia, west to Indiana, north to Wisconsin and Ontario.

The wingspan is about 38 mm. Adults are on wing from May to July depending on the location.
